Not a great example, in my opinion. Carthusians are a relatively obscure contemplative order. If you want to learn how to survive based on what monks did, I would go with somebody more like the Dominicans or Benedictines.

Even then.. that's not terribly fruitful for this topic since more than half of what you are learning is how to be a religious in one of those orders. I would instead look towards history books that describe every day life of an English yeoman or peasant.

For instance, in another thread, I was discussing how their every day activities included having to brew stout or ale. Most of the households maintained their own brewery to supply themselves. Even here in Appalachia in the 18th century, that was still going on, though they had graduated to whiskey.

As far as food.. I don't think you grasp the gravity of the problem. Most of the food your region produces (which I admit is great in good times) cannot be repeated. That is, your professional farmers can't just harvest the food, collect the new seeds, and replant. They have to go to Monsanto every year to purchase new seeds. Nor does the organization of those huge farms really work without power. You are not going to be able to harvest giant fields without tractors, or water then without water pumps, etc.

All that bread belt stuff means jack after EMP. What matters is whether small communities can make use of the land in their immediate vicinity in time. That totally depends upon the timing of the attack.
